The ingredients needed to make Goat and cheddar cheese jalapeno poppers:
  1. Get 8 large jalapenos, halved lengthwise, seeds/rib removed
  2. Get Cooking spray
  3. Get 1/3 C panko
  4. Make ready 1 C extra sharp cheddar cheese, grated
  5. Get 4 oz goat cheese
  6. Prepare 1/3 C chives, minced
  7. Prepare 1 clove garlic, minced
  8. Make ready 1 egg, beaten

Instructions to make Goat and cheddar cheese jalapeno poppers:
  1. Preheat oven to 425°. Spray the jalapenos with cooking spray. Arrange, cut side down on a baking sheet. Roast for 7 minutes, until crisp-tender. Turn over and let cool for 10 minutes.
  2. Place panko in a shallow bowl or plate. In another bowl, mix both cheeses and the chives and garlic. Shape tablespoons of the mixture into football shapes and press into the jalapeno halves. Brush the cheese mixture with the egg; press each jalapeno, cheese sie down, into the panko to coat. Place on the baking sheet, panko side up.
  3. Spritz with cooking spray.. Sprinkle with 1/4 tsp salt. Bake until cheese is melted, about 4 minutes. Preheat the broiler. Broil for 1-2 minutes until browned. Serves 4
